What would you like to do today? The Jewel has two epic swimming pools and hot tubs and offers non-motorized water sports such as kayaking and paddle biking. Those interested in staying on dry land can benefit from tennis courts, sports court and even a nine-hole pitch and putt golf course. Additionally, The Jewel can arrange a variety of island tours or a game at a full, 18-hole golf course just 20 minutes away. Fitness fiends can maintain workout routines in our state-of-the-art fitness center or pamper themselves in the full-service spa with whirlpool tubs and a sauna. The Jewel Dunn’s River Resort also features a hair and nail salon for daily pampering and even a photography studio and professional photographers to help you capture memorable moments.

DRESS CODE:
Resort Casual: Dress shorts or jeans, swim wear must be covered, no bare feet.
Resort Evening Casual Attire: Smart evening wear; slacks, skirts or dress shorts and sandals welcome.
Resort Evening Elegant Attire: Summer or cocktail dress, slacks or skirt and nice top for women Dress or Khaki pants, shirts with sleeves and collars and dress shoes for men Jackets and ties are not required, but welcome Jeans and shorts, sleeveless shirts, t-shirts, caps, sneakers or flip-flops are not allowed.

"There is so much good to say about the Jewel. We had a great time. This was our first experience with an all-inclusive and the fact that we don't think we really care for this type of vacation is why we would not return but for those who like this type of vacation, the Jewel is a beautiful place.
First the great things:
1. The staff is fabulous. Very friendly and helpful at all times. Always asking if we needed anything or offering drinks.
2. The food was delicious. We at all the restaurants and buffets and the food was always very good. The Platinum is the place to go if you want great food and a refined atmosphere. The wait staff there are fabulous. Best service we have ever had in any dining place.
3. The rooms were clean and as described.
4. Great pools and plenty of bars/snack places. The pizza place has very good pizza. We got one to share for an afternoon snack every day.
5. Sailing the little Hobi Cats was fun. We had never sailed before but took the little 10 minute lesson on the beach. It was simple and we had a blast.
6. You can borrow snorkeling gear from the towel hut to use in the swim area. We saw quite a few things and it allows you to get used to snorkeling before you head out to the reef.
What we did not like and this may be applicable to us due to not liking this style of vacation as much as others.
1. The beach area is very small. Maybe a 1/4 mile wide. We like to stroll down the beaches like we did in Zanzibar or Mombasa and you can't do this at the Jewel. I heard you can do this in Negril. It made us feel captive. That said, the beach area is very nice. Clean, plenty of chairs and cabanas for those who dont' want to fry in the sun.
2. The evening entertainment may be good if you are in your 20's. Zapata the snake man and the other things were of no interest to us. We found it immature and obnoxiuos.
3. The food at the Japanese Grill was fabulous but the humor of the chef again was crude most of the time. If you are into high school boy's locker room jokes than you will love it. If you have grown up, you may find obnoxious.
4. We had a 2:30pm flight home but had to leave the resort at 9:20am to catch our free transport to the airport. That was disappointing as I had booked a later flight so we could enjoy our last morning at the resort. Not a big deal but we would have rather been at the resort than the airport.
5. Dunn's River Falls is great. I would do it again but I would not stick with the guides. They slow you down and are not needed. We would have climbed up twice but no time as it takes too long to do it as a group. They want to keep you all together because that is how they make a living (off tips)and I don't fault them for that but you can do it on your own. Be sure to get there in the morning like we did. The place was packed when we left.
Overall, it was a great vacation. If you like all-inclusives and just want to hang out at the resort and soak up rays, eat great food, and drink, it is a perfect place. If you tend to feel trapped if you can't leave the grounds of your hotel, you may not like it here. If we liked to just stay in one place, we would go back again. There are plenty of day trips, etc. to get you off the grounds but it is quite expensive.
Also, you do not need to exchange currency. Everywhere (even the grocery store) in Ocho Rios accepts US cash or credit cards so don't bother with exchanges. Just take plenty of US cash for shopping, tips, etc. We ran out and could not get any from the resort. We would have had to go town for that.
